Output 32f76f912c8e5d3147803b67b21ccdfb3b84f03be38b136c11590bf40ba1e84b:7

value
34480378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3c95fc052fa4239a53cacd0765646d81c66e585 OP_EQUAL
address
MQHnRUq3gidYR76WQ9J6jDTNEcaDsKBvmF
transaction
32f76f912c8e5d3147803b67b21ccdfb3b84f03be38b136c11590bf40ba1e84b
spent
true